For us, today, it is entirely natural to get on a plane and travel great distances; but this is a possibility we have only recently achieved! In the past, man has always cultivated the dream of flying, and even the great Leonardo da Vinci, a genius of the Renaissance, tried to realize this aspiration. By observing the flight of birds, Leonardo studied the movements of wings and designed extraordinary flying machines incredibly similar to hang gliders, helicopters, and even modern airplanes!
